WHITE HYDROGEN
France has discovered a massive reserve of natural (white) hydrogen in the Moselle region, estimated at 46 million tons and valued at around $92 billion.
What is White Hydrogen?
-
White hydrogen is naturally occurring pure hydrogen found underground.
-
It is formed by geochemical reactions between minerals and water in the Earth’s crust, especially in hard rock formations.
-
Unlike oil or gas, hydrogen molecules are very small and light, so they can sometimes escape easily through rocks, making exploration tricky
Where is White Hydrogen Found?
-
Mali (Africa): In 2012, a well leaked near-pure hydrogen, one of the first major discoveries.
-
Europe: Significant natural hydrogen reserves have also been found in France and Spain.
Why is White Hydrogen Important?
-
Zero Emissions: It forms naturally, so no carbon emissions are involved in its creation.
-
Cheaper than Green Hydrogen: White hydrogen may cost less than hydrogen made by artificial processes.
-
Self-Replenishing: It continuously forms underground, unlike fossil fuels that take millions of years.
Challenges in Using White Hydrogen
-
Hard to Find: White hydrogen forms only in specific geological settings, making exploration difficult.
-
Extraction Issues: Current technology is limited for large-scale commercial use.
-
Environmental Concerns: Natural leaks could pose safety or environmental risks if not handled properly.
- Lack of Clear Regulations: There’s still uncertainty about how to manage and regulate this resource globally.
